Background
In the prior art, outdoor positioning technologies of mobile terminals (such as mobile phones) can be basically divided into two types, one is a positioning method based on an operator base station, and the method is to determine the position of a mobile phone terminal by using the distance measurement of the mobile phone to the base station; the other method is a method based on satellite (GPS, Beidou, GLONASS and the like) positioning, and the method realizes positioning by utilizing a positioning module in a mobile phone terminal.
The basic principle of the mobile phone satellite positioning technology is as follows: the method comprises the steps that a satellite system broadcasts a navigation message of a ranging signal, the navigation message contains position information of a satellite, a mobile phone terminal positioning module calculates the distance from a terminal to the satellite when receiving three or more satellite signals, and the position coordinate of the mobile phone terminal is obtained by combining triangular position intersection calculation; the mobile phone satellite positioning accuracy has more sources of errors, is mainly influenced by satellite ephemeris, clock error, multipath error and the like, and is not high in positioning accuracy of a common mobile phone terminal.

For ease of understanding, the implementation of the present invention is described below as an example:
the Android system of the mobile terminal is provided with a positioning module, and a high-precision positioning unit is additionally arranged and is arranged on a frame layer (frame) of the Android system, the high-precision positioning unit comprises a positioning chip and a computing unit, the computing unit is connected with the positioning chip through a serial port, and the computing unit is connected with an external server (such as a cloud positioning server).
The method comprises the steps that a user starts a mobile terminal (preferably a mobile phone), a framework layer of an Android system initializes a positioning module and initializes a high-precision positioning unit, when the user starts a positioning application program, the high-precision positioning unit is started, a positioning chip obtains original positioning data and feeds the original positioning data back to a computing unit, the computing unit firstly obtains the serial number of a satellite through original satellite data and then checks whether ephemeris data exist, when the satellite does not exist, the computing unit sends a request for obtaining the ephemeris data to a server, the server obtains corresponding ephemeris data based on the serial number of the satellite and feeds the ephemeris data back to the computing unit, and an AGNSS computing unit of the computing unit (including the AGNSS computing unit) performs positioning calculation based on the ephemeris data to obtain a positioning. When ephemeris data exists, a native positioning GPS is obtained from a positioning module, RTK calculation is carried out by combining original satellite data, single-point positioning information is obtained, then a difference information request is sent to a server, the server obtains corresponding difference information based on the single-point positioning information and feeds the difference information back to a calculating unit, and the calculating unit corrects the single-point positioning information after receiving the difference information to obtain first positioning information. Performing fusion positioning processing based on the first positioning information, the native positioning GPS and the single-point positioning information, first determining whether the state of the first positioning information belongs to any one of a floating solution, a fixed solution or a code difference, and if the state of the first positioning information belongs to any one of the three, selecting and outputting the first positioning information as second positioning information, and if the state of the first positioning information does not belong to any one of the three, selecting the second positioning information as the one having the smallest deviation of the precision ranges among the first positioning information, the native positioning GPS and the single-point positioning information; in addition, the original observation data also comprises sensing data, the computing unit calculates the current vehicle-mounted inertial navigation or handheld inertial navigation mode based on the sensing data, then, the position of the current movement is calculated according to the inertial navigation mode and the sensing data, if the current movement belongs to the initial starting, when the current precision value of GPS positioning meets the requirement, the GPS point is taken as the starting point of inertial navigation, then judging whether there is GPS signal, if not, using the position of the movement as the positioning result, if so, carrying out fusion calculation on the position of the current movement and the second positioning information, when the precision range of the second positioning information is within the preset range and the difference value with the second positioning information stored last time is less than the threshold value, the second positioning information is taken as the positioning result, the preset range and the threshold may be set according to actual conditions, which is not limited herein. And when the positioning result is obtained, returning the positioning result to the positioning application.
Further, different characteristics of vehicles and pedestrians are distinguished according to the spectrogram, walking speed and shaking of people are different from those of the vehicles, the human mode mobile phone is placed in a pocket, walking can generate speed and direction, the ranges of data of the human mode mobile phone and the walking can be different in the spectrogram, and the vehicle-mounted inertial navigation mode or the handheld inertial navigation mode is deduced according to the spectrogram.
Further, the process of calculating the current movement position in the handheld inertial navigation mode is as follows: the inertial navigation sets a point A as a starting point, a person walks to an actual point B after one second, the handheld inertial navigation collects sensor information (including direction and walking speed) for one second, and a point C is calculated according to the point A by calculating the direction and the walking speed, wherein the point C is called the current position calculated by the handheld inertial navigation.
Further, the process of calculating the current motion position in the vehicle-mounted inertial navigation mode is as follows: the inertial navigation sets a point A as a starting point, the vehicle travels to an actual point B after one second, the vehicle-mounted inertial navigation collects sensor information (including direction and traveling speed) of one second, and a point C is calculated according to the point A by calculating the direction and the traveling speed, wherein the point C is called as a current position calculated by vehicle-mounted inertial navigation.
